Milan (AP) 鈥 Former Bayern Munich defender Benjamin Pavard scored against his old club to help Inter Milan to a 2-2 draw against the German team on Wednesday, sending the Nerazzurri through to the Champions League semifinals 4-3 on aggregate.
It was Pavardsa国际传媒 first goal for Inter, after the France international joined from Bayern in 2023.
鈥淭heresa国际传媒 certainly a lot of emotions as itsa国际传媒 my first goal, moreover itsa国际传媒 at San Siro," said Pavard, who last scored almost exactly two years ago to the day. 鈥淪o there were a lot of emotions but I had to stay in the match, I couldn鈥檛 think of the goal, I had to remain focused.鈥
Harry Kane had leveled the quarterfinal early in the second half but Inter swiftly turned the game around with goals from Lautaro Mart铆nez and Pavard on a blustery night in Milan.
Eric Dier headed in the equalizer on the night, in the 76th minute, to set up a nervy finale.

Inter had stunned Bayern last week, to inflict the German teamsa国际传媒 first home defeat in the competition in almost four years.
It was a wet and windy night at San Siro and the gusts caused some misplaced passes.
The visitors had a few early opportunities, with Pavard charging down an effort by Michael Olise and Alessandro Bastoni timing a sliding tackle to perfection to also deny Olise, who had gone clear on goal.
Inter managed to slow things down after the frantic start and began to have opportunities of its own.
Hakan 脟alhano臒lu went closest in the 33rd minute with one of his trademark shots from distance that flew just wide of the right upright.
There was panic in the Inter area moments later and Bayernsa国际传媒 first-leg goalscorer Thomas M眉ller had a shot charged down by Matteo Darmian and Leroy San茅 saw the follow-up saved by Yann Sommer.
However, Bayern broke the deadlock 鈥 and leveled the quarterfinal 鈥 seven minutes into the second half.
Inter failed to properly clear a cross and the ball came out to Leon Goretzka, who fed Kane and the England forward steadied himself before firing past Federico Dimarco and into the far bottom corner.
But Inter equalized just seven minutes later. Lautaro miscontrolled a corner but was quickest to react and managed to bundle it into the bottom left corner.
The Argentina World Cup winner leapt onto the advertising hoardings in front of the Inter fans and stretched out his arms.
There were even more rapturous celebrations three minutes later when Pavard headed in another corner.
The Inter fans were in for a nervy final 14 minutes, however, as Serge Gnabrysa国际传媒 cross found Dier at the byline, and his header strangely looped into the far top corner from the tightest of angles.
